The Significance of Clothing in Dreams

Old Clothes Dream Meaning

Before we delve into the specific meanings of old clothes in dreams, it’s essential to understand the general significance of clothing in the dream realm. In our waking lives, clothes serve both practical and symbolic purposes. They protect us from the elements, help us express our individuality, and even convey our social status or profession.

Similarly, in dreams, clothing often represents:

  • Your self-image and how you perceive yourself
  • The persona you present to the world
  • Your emotional state or mood
  • Your level of confidence or insecurity
  • Social norms, expectations, or pressures

Therefore, paying attention to the type of clothing you wear in your dreams can provide valuable insights into your subconscious mind and the issues you may be grappling with in your waking life.

Common Interpretations of Old Clothes in Dreams

Common Interpretations of Old Clothes in Dreams

1. Feeling Stuck or Holding Onto the Past

Dreaming of wearing old, outdated clothes can suggest that you feel stuck in the past or are clinging to old habits, beliefs, or relationships that no longer serve you. This dream may be a wake-up call from your subconscious, urging you to let go of what’s holding you back and embrace personal growth and change.

Consider the following questions:

  • Are there any areas of your life where you feel stagnant or unfulfilled?
  • Do you have any unresolved issues or past traumas that you need to address?
  • Are you resisting change or growth in any aspect of your life?

Acknowledging and working through these issues can help you shed the old clothes in your dreams and embrace a more positive, forward-looking mindset.

2. Nostalgia and Fond Memories

On the other hand, dreaming of old clothes can also evoke feelings of nostalgia and fond memories. If the clothes in your dream are associated with a particular time, place, or person from your past, it may indicate a longing for simpler times or a desire to reconnect with your roots.

For example, if you dream of wearing a cozy sweater your grandmother knitted for you, it could represent a yearning for the love, comfort, and security you felt in her presence. Alternatively, dreaming of a specific outfit you wore during a significant event, like your wedding day or graduation, may symbolize your desire to relive the joy and accomplishment you experienced at that time.

3. Immaturity or Lack of Growth

In some cases, dreaming of wearing clothes that are too small or childish can signify a feeling of immaturity or a lack of personal growth. This dream may be prompting you to assess whether you’ve been acting in ways that align with your age and life stage.

Ask yourself:

  • Are you taking responsibility for your actions and decisions?
  • Do you feel like you’re being taken seriously by others?
  • Are there any areas of your life where you need to “grow up” or mature?

By addressing these concerns and working on your personal development, you can begin to dress the part of the more mature, responsible version of yourself in both your dreams and waking life.

4. Vulnerability and Exposure

Dreams about wearing old, tattered, or revealing clothes can also indicate a sense of vulnerability or exposure. If you find yourself wearing clothes with holes, stains, or that are otherwise in poor condition, it may suggest that you feel unprotected, exposed, or even ashamed in some aspect of your life.

Similarly, if you dream of being underdressed or wearing clothes that don’t fit the occasion, it can symbolize a fear of being judged, criticized, or not measuring up to others’ expectations.

To work through these feelings, consider:

  • Identifying the sources of your vulnerability or insecurity
  • Practicing self-compassion and accepting your imperfections
  • Building resilience and confidence through positive self-talk and personal accomplishments

Remember, everyone has flaws and faces challenges; it’s how you choose to navigate and grow from these experiences that truly matters.

5. Shedding Old Identities or Roles

In some cases, dreaming of taking off old clothes can symbolize a desire to shed old identities, roles, or expectations that no longer align with your authentic self. This dream may be a sign that you’re ready to let go of limiting beliefs, toxic relationships, or unfulfilling career paths and embrace a new, more empowered version of yourself.

Consider the following questions:

  • Are there any aspects of your life that feel inauthentic or unfulfilling?
  • Do you feel pressured to maintain a certain image or live up to others’ expectations?
  • What steps can you take to align your life with your true values, passions, and purpose?

By releasing what no longer serves you and embracing your authentic self, you can begin to dress in a way that reflects your true essence, both in your dreams and waking life.

Interpreting the Details: Colors, Textures, and Styles

Interpreting the Details: Colors, Textures, and Styles

In addition to the general symbolism of old clothes in dreams, pay attention to the specific details of the garments, such as their colors, textures, and styles. These elements can provide further insight into the emotions and experiences your subconscious is processing.

DetailPossible Interpretation
ColorsDifferent colors can evoke various emotions and associations. For example, red may symbolize passion or anger, while blue can represent tranquility or sadness.
TexturesThe texture of the clothes can also hold meaning. Smooth, soft fabrics may indicate comfort and ease, while rough or itchy textures can suggest irritation or discomfort.
StylesThe style of the clothing can reflect different aspects of your personality or the roles you play in life. Formal attire may represent a desire for status or recognition, while casual clothes can signify a laid-back or relaxed approach to life.

By combining the general meaning of old clothes with the specific details of your dream garments, you can gain a more comprehensive understanding of the message your subconscious is trying to convey.

Frequently Asked Questions

What if I dream of someone else wearing old clothes? 

Dreaming of someone else in old clothes can represent your perception of that person or your relationship with them. It may suggest that you view them as stuck in the past, immature, or in need of personal growth.

Can the meaning of old clothes in dreams vary based on culture? 

Yes, the interpretation of dreams can be influenced by cultural beliefs, traditions, and symbolism. It’s essential to consider your own cultural background and personal associations when exploring the meaning of your dreams.

What should I do if I keep having recurring dreams about old clothes? 

Recurring dreams often indicate unresolved issues or ongoing struggles in your waking life. If you find yourself repeatedly dreaming about old clothes, take some time to reflect on the areas of your life where you may feel stuck, unfulfilled, or in need of change. Consider seeking the guidance of a therapist or counselor to help you work through these challenges.

Can wearing old clothes in dreams ever have a positive meaning? 

Yes, in some cases, wearing old clothes in dreams can have a positive connotation. For example, it may represent a sense of comfort, familiarity, or a connection to your roots. As with all dream symbolism, the interpretation depends on the context of the dream and your associations with the clothing.
